Home | History | Annotate | Download | only in shadows
      1 package org.robolectric.shadows;
      2 
      3 import android.webkit.SslErrorHandler;
      4 import org.robolectric.annotation.Implementation;
      5 import org.robolectric.annotation.Implements;
      6 
      7 @Implements(SslErrorHandler.class)
      8 public class ShadowSslErrorHandler extends ShadowHandler {
      9 
     10   private boolean cancelCalled = false;
     11   private boolean proceedCalled = false;
     12 
     13   @Implementation
     14   public void cancel() {
     15     cancelCalled = true;
     16   }
     17 
     18   public boolean wasCancelCalled() {
     19     return cancelCalled;
     20   }
     21 
     22   @Implementation
     23   public void proceed() {
     24     proceedCalled = true;
     25   }
     26 
     27   public boolean wasProceedCalled() {
     28     return proceedCalled;
     29   }
     30 }
     31